vim hml (#7298)
- Add a setting for `vertical_scroll_offset` - Fix H/M/L in vim with scrolloff Release Notes: - Added a settings for `vertical_scroll_offset` - vim: Fix H/M/L with various values of vertical_scroll_offset --------- Co-authored-by: Vbhavsar <vbhavsar@gmail.com> Co-authored-by: fdionisi <code@fdionisi.me>
